Climate Overview
Istanbul
Mediterranean-influenced humid subtropical — warm summers, cool wet winters
Istanbul straddles two continents with a climate to match. The Bosphorus creates a persistent wind corridor that moderates summer heat. Winters are cold and rainy with occasional snow. Spring and fall are exceptional.
Juneau
Juneau is one of the wettest state capitals in America, averaging over 90 inches of precipitation annually. The city is hemmed between Gastineau Channel and mountains rising to over 4,000 feet, creating a coastal rainforest microclimate. Fog, rain, and low clouds dominate much of the year.
